Q: What is the difference between the alimentary canal and the accessory digestive organs?

One difference between a gastrovascular cavity and a complete digestive tract?

A gastrovascular cavity is a digestive sac with only a single opening. A complete digestive tract (otherwise known as an Alimentary canal) has two openings (a mouth and anus) between its digestive tubes unlike the gastrovascular cavity in which food is ingested and eliminated through the same opening (example would be hydra)
